What is CE FINRA?

FINRA has adopted important changes to its continuing education (CE) and registration rules to train registered persons more effectively while accommodating registered persons, particularly women and underrepresented minorities, whose personal circumstances take them away from the industry for a time.

Do you need CE for Series 7?

All Series 7 license holders must complete a computer-based continuing education, or CE, program called the Regulatory Element within 120 days from the two year anniversary date of receiving their licenses.

What is the S101?

S101 Regulatory Continuing Education Prep Course. The FINRA Continuing Education program is a two-part system consisting of the Regulatory Element along with the Firm Element. The Firm Element is designed and implemented within each FINRA member firm.

Do Series 7 licenses expire?

The Series 7 license is good for the entire period that you work for a FINRA-member firm or self-regulatory organization (SRO). It only expires if you are terminated or leave a firm and do not find employment within two years at another FINRA-member firm or SRO.

What happens when an RR fails to complete the regulatory element of continuing education?

Unless otherwise determined by FINRA, any covered persons who have not completed the Regulatory Element within the prescribed time frames will have their registrations deemed inactive until such time as the requirements of the program have been satisfied.

What is the FINRA CE program?

In conjunction with other self-regulatory organizations and the Securities Industry/Regulatory Council on Continuing Education, FINRA administers the continuing education (CE) program for the securities industry. (See FINRA Rule 1240 .) CE consists of two mandatory programs: the Regulatory Element and the Firm Element.

Does FINRA publish the CE regulatory online learning report?

As of Monday, March 8, 2021, FINRA no longer publishes the Continuing Education (CE) Regulatory Online Learning Report accessed via the Report Center. Due to recent system updates made to CE Online, CE participants are now required to answer each assessment question correctly in order to complete their Regulatory Element training modules.

What is the securities industry continuing education program?

The Securities Industry Continuing Education Program (CE Program), which is required by the rules of several self-regulatory organizations (SROs), is a two-part program composed of a Regulatory Element and a Firm Element.
